California Civil Jury Instruction CACI 320

320. Interpretation—Construction Against Drafter

In determining the meaning of a term of the contract, you must

first consider all of the other instructions that I have given you. If,

after considering these instructions, you still cannot agree on the

meaning of the term, then you should interpret the contract term

against [the party that drafted the term] [the party that caused the

uncertainty].
